If you're going to replace the Syphon, then go for the Dudley Turbo version, (measure existing to get the correct height). Turbo syphon can be split for for future repairs, saves a lot of hassle draining the cistern etc. Example, https://www.screwfix.com/p/thomas-dudley-ltd-adjustable-siphon-237mm/9756f
